The handful we've had over the years have been around 4"-7" and have all done great. In the wild these filefishes are found around sea grass beds and costal reefs-- more of an insular species, which is probably be why they're easier to maintain than most filefishes. |

| Diet and Feeding |
Omnivorous, feed a varied diet that includes frozen preparations for herbivores and meaty foods (e.g., fresh or frozen seafoods). Feed several times a day. |
